Infant Amnesia
The inability of adults to recall personal memories from the first few years of life, due to the undeveloped state of the infant brain.
Hippocampus
A part of the brain involved in learning and memory, located inside the temporal lobe.
Semantic Memories
Semantic memories are a part of our memory responsible for storing information about the world, such as facts and concepts, that is not drawn from personal experience.
Episodic Memories
Memories of specific events or episodes, including contextual details and emotions, that are personally experienced.
